  • Description: The main objective this research study to estimate the price elasticity, price shock and consumption demand of sugar in Pakistan. Time series data from 1990-2013 were taken from various secondary sources, the data series is stationary if its mean (Exi) and variance (Xt) are constant over the time of the covariance. The small way to estimates testing of order integration is to performed the Augmented Dickey Fuller (ADF) tests for unit root Data were analyzed by using E-Views7. The regression Model was used Consumption of Sugar as a dependent variables includes price and shocks. Explanatory variable price changes and shocks and price substitute. It was revealed that Political involvement and government irregularities were responsible for the huge price shocks. It was further revealed that sugar industry prices were not stable always-increasing trend. Sugar industry has monopoly in Pakistan
